View Issue Details

IDProjectCategoryView StatusLast Update
0000226commerce:seo ProBackendpublic2024-06-26 07:22
ReporterGooglebug Assigned To 
PriorityimmediateSeverityblockReproducibilityalways
Status newResolutionopen 
Product Version4.1 
Summary0000226: Betrifft alle Versionen!!! Bei Zahlungsart "Rechnung via PayPal" bekommt man "HTTP ERROR 500"
DescriptionIst eine Bestellung eingegangen, bei der der Kunde "Rechnung via PayPal" ausgewählt hat und man klickt auf "Bestellbestätigung neu generieren" bekommt man "HTTP ERROR 500" zurück.

"Uncaught Error: Undefined constant "MODULE_PAYMENT__TEXT_SUCCESS" in /var/www/vhosts/bsbmetall.xena.hostkraft.de/cseo/system/classes/orders/RecreateOrder.inc.php:183"


Sieht so aus als wenn "MODULE_PAYMENT__TEXT_SUCCESS" da zwischen "PAYMENT" und "TEXT" ein Code fehlt.

$t_payment_info_text = sprintf(constant('MODULE_PAYMENT_'.strtoupper($paypal->code).'_TEXT_SUCCESS'), $paypal->create_paypal_link($t_row['orders_id'], true));



Da die meisten wohl noch V4 etc. verwenden.... Das bitte bei allen Versionen ändern, nicht nur bei der aktuellen V5.
TagsNo tags attached.

Activities

Googlebug

2024-06-26 07:22

reporter   ~0000252

Ich habe die Zeile erst einmal ersetzt in: "system/classes/orders/RecreateOrder.inc.php" Zeile ca. 193

$t_payment_info_text = sprintf(constant('MODULE_PAYMENT_'.strtoupper($paypal->code).'_TEXT_SUCCESS'), $paypal->create_paypal_link($t_row['orders_id'], true));
mit
$t_payment_info_text = "";

dann geht das.

Issue History

Date Modified Username Field Change
2024-06-26 07:02 Googlebug New Issue
2024-06-26 07:22 Googlebug Note Added: 0000252